General description
L-Cysteine hydrochloride monohydrate (LCHCMH) is a water soluble salt of the non-essential amino acid, L-cysteine. It is widely employed in the medicine industry. The thermodynamic features of a solution of LCHCMH in water have been reported. It crystallizes in the orthorhombic system with space group P212121. Its nonlinear optical (NLO) property has been investigated in a single crystal grown by unidirectional Sankaranarayanan-Ramasamy (SR) technique.
Application
L-Cysteine hydrochloride monohydrate has been used in a protocol for the separation of dorsal root ganglion neurons (DRGs). It has also been used in a study to examine its effect as an inhibitor in preventing enzymatic browning in apples.
